Transaction 67a8832f76457f77314b64b107b9e1e9d2382389a6a7a9ade42c2135199f0048

2 Input
2 Outputs
  • 67a8832f76457f77314b64b107b9e1e9d2382389a6a7a9ade42c2135199f0048:0
  • value  4787000
    address  13EnZmdgmM8CYmnF5F1XymprpfUddHQm5L
  • 67a8832f76457f77314b64b107b9e1e9d2382389a6a7a9ade42c2135199f0048:1
  • value  1012446
    address  37EUwgspsaqh9ZS3T6chQNwx88edxVaRX3